U.S. ELECTIONS: THE
ABROAD VOTE
There are between six and ten million Americans living
abroad. Given that only 17 states have populations of at
least six million people (U.S. Census population
estimates for 2010), the votes of Americans living
abroad are significant. How campaigns look at – and work
with – this group of voters involves taking the time to
understand the abroad vote. This white paper provides an
analysis of the abroad vote.
